A few things to Know about Tewksbury.
The number of Tewkesbury’s buildings listed as being of special architectural or historical interest totals more than 350
In 2021 Tewkesbury celebrated two big anniversaries; 900 years since the consecration of the Abbey and 550 years since the Battle of Tewkesbury. The town will have plenty to celebrate.

Walked into town via the Bathhurst estate very quite. You now have to pay to access the park £4.00 for a day pass or £10 a year if a local but if staying on the campsite a £10 pound deposit gets you an entry card for the leanth of your stay.

A few things that you may not know about here
The wishing fish clock
This clock is 45 feet tall and believed to be the tallest mechanical clock in the world and it blows bubbles out
Michael Edwards (Eddie The Eagle Edwards) Was born here
Richard Clyburn inventor of The Adjustable Spanner was born here.
